ThreadPool、函数局部变量和 Thread 本地存储
作者:Tharani B 提问时间:1/12/2023
在线程池中,线程被重用以避免线程的创建和破坏。当线程池重用线程时,它不会清除线程本地存储中的数据。因此,当方法检查线程本地存储时,它找到的值是早期使用线程池线程时遗留的。 函数局部变量是函数的局部变...
boo 问答列表
作者:Tharani B 提问时间:1/12/2023
在线程池中,线程被重用以避免线程的创建和破坏。当线程池重用线程时,它不会清除线程本地存储中的数据。因此,当方法检查线程本地存储时,它找到的值是早期使用线程池线程时遗留的。 函数局部变量是函数的局部变...
作者:Lukas Salich 提问时间:6/4/2018
一开始我需要一张地图,所以我使用了 std::map。 然后,添加了一些要求,我还需要获取“value”的“键”(foos for bar),所以我使用了 boost::bimaps::bimap<...
作者:Gtr_py 提问时间:6/2/2015
这听起来很奇怪,但对我来说也是问题。 我需要使用 flask 和 python3.4 存储服务器端会话(主要使用 db)。 在这种情况下,客户端将有一个生成的唯一密钥(它是一个将在客户端执行此操作的...
作者:Farnoush 提问时间:11/30/2021
我正在使用服务器端处理数据表,我的表长度是 25,其余的出现在分页按钮中,单击我的总数据是 500。 当我点击导出excel、pdf、csv时,当前页面的数据只下载,我想要总共500个数据导出。而且我...
作者:AndyB 提问时间:4/26/2018
我有以下代码: #include <boost/bimap/bimap.hpp> #include <boost/bimap/unordered_multiset_of.hpp> #include ...
作者:Lukas Salich 提问时间:6/5/2018
我有以下几点: struct foo_and_number_helper { std::string foo; uint64_t number; }; struct foo_and_number...
作者:Alvaro Palma Aste 提问时间:6/29/2019
我正在使用双向地图将名称列表链接到特定的单个名称(例如,将城市和国家/地区关联起来)。所以,我对类型的定义是这样的: using boost::bimap<boost::bimaps::unorde...
作者:Enlico 提问时间:6/23/2021
TL的;博士 我想了解下面的第一个代码有什么问题,即错误告诉我什么。 MRE系列 我已经能够将示例缩短为以下内容,这会生成与下面的原始代码相同的错误: #include <boost/hana...
作者:AwaitedOne 提问时间:3/7/2018
我对 .我正在尝试在无序的 bimap 中插入 pair,其中 is of type 和 is type .我尝试创建 ,它在文件中,看起来像TBB<key, value>keyuint64_tval...
作者:andreee 提问时间:5/7/2019
在我的项目中,我使用 Boost.Bimap 来实现双向地图。 看看 godbolt 上这个非常简单的 MCVE,我在其中使用结构化绑定来打印正确映射的键值对(根据文档,它与 .std::map ...